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Downtown Louisville Apartments

What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in Downtown Louisville?

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in Downtown Louisville is at Gateway on Broadway listed at $542.

How much is the average rent for a Gated Downtown Louisville Apartment?

The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Downtown Louisville is $1,507.

What is the largest Gated Downtown Louisville Apartment for rent?

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Downtown Louisville is a 2,376 square feet unit starting from $1,300 at Germantown Mill Lofts.

What is the average size for Downtown Louisville Gated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Gated rental in Downtown Louisville is currently at 573 sq ft.
